The Art of Jiu-Jitsu: Discipline, Self-Defense, and Fitness

Jiu-Jitsu, a martial art originating from Japan and popularized in Brazil, is not just a form of self-defense but a way of life. It encompasses discipline, self-defense techniques, and physical fitness, making it a holistic practice for the mind and body.

Discipline

One of the fundamental principles of Jiu-Jitsu is discipline. Practitioners are taught to respect their instructors, training partners, and the art itself. Through consistent training and adherence to the rules of the dojo, students cultivate self-discipline that extends beyond the mat into their daily lives.

Self-Defense

Self-defense is a crucial aspect of Jiu-Jitsu. Unlike other martial arts that focus on striking, Jiu-Jitsu emphasizes grappling and ground fighting, making it an effective form of self-defense for individuals of all ages and sizes. By learning how to control an opponent using leverage and technique, practitioners can defend themselves in real-life scenarios.

Fitness

In addition to self-defense skills, Jiu-Jitsu offers a full-body workout that improves strength, flexibility, and cardiovascular endurance. The dynamic nature of Jiu-Jitsu training, which includes drills, sparring, and conditioning exercises, helps practitioners build muscle, burn calories, and increase overall fitness levels.
